Libraries Act 1988 - SECT 19

Powers

19. Powers

The Board has power to do all things necessary or convenient to be done for or
in connection with the performance of its functions including but not limited
to the power-

   (a)  to enter into contracts, agreements or arrangements with any person or
        body of persons and do everything, including the payment of money,
        that is necessary or expedient for carrying the contracts, agreements
        or arrangements into effect; and

   (b)  to accept real or personal property by purchase, gift, grant, devise
        or bequest, whether on trust or otherwise; and

   (c)  to act as trustee of money, library material or other property vested
        in the Board upon trust.
